Hey Doji,

Thanks for your question.

Prop firms usually use demo accounts exclusively or similarly, whitelabel “live” servers which never reach the real market, or fund via very under-capitalized b-book broker accounts.

Prop firms rely on losing clients the way b-books rely on losing clients: if they get “unlucky” with profitable clients joining, a demo based b-book, or whitelabel prop firm can come to a halt. The profits earned from losing evaluations may not (and did not, in recent examples) suffice to cover the profits earned by winning clients.

A broker sending all trades to the market, would not accept the exposure and risk which many prop firms require, offering 1:200+ at high account equity levels. Most prop firms-in our experience-and when taking evaluations into account, have been and would be undercapitalized, unless they have large financial backing. Which has not proven to be typical, if it exists at all. We can’t comment on the well established firms, which now have a marketable model, and scale, for investors.

All prop companies using Global Prime are confirmed to be using an A-book only style of trading. We will not issue demo credentials to any prop firm, or live accounts, if they do not fulfil our strict standards.

 

  1. No profits can be earned from client losses for any trade or account.
  2. The prop firm does not receive any revenue share for losses.
  3. The prop firm does not run an a-book/b-book (hybrid) model for their accounts.
  4. All trades sent to Global Prime reach the real market
  5. Qualified accounts are all live server environments; not fake Live servers.
  6. All accounts are funded with real money and satisfy margin requirements.
  7. All accounts are capitalized to Global Prime’s stringent standards.


Global Prime will not continue any relationship if these rules are breached and will not enable a prop firm to offer it’s demo or live platform to clients. We will close any outstanding live and demo accounts held by the prop firm and vigilantly uphold our standards and integrity.
